This service kit for the Roland Space Echo has all the parts you need to carry out a service on your Space Echo RE-101, RE-150, RE-201 & RE-301. The Kit has the following:

2 x New Tape Loops (Made with superior quality lubricated tape)
1 x Tape Tension Spring
1 x Original Style Green Felt Set (Tape path & Tension Felts)
1 x Tape Feed Bearing
1 x Improved GREEN Pinch Roller – Looks great and better quality than the original black type.
1 x Black New Roller Cap.

The improved roller will increase the life of your motor and reduces wow and flutter.

Note: Original black rubber roller cap that sat on top of the old roller will not fit with this new improved roller.

Note: Our tape is NOT BASF LGR-50 or Mastering tape which is not suitable for these units. Even NOS Roland tape that has been stored correctly is not recommend as it has sticky shed syndrome and we are seeing repairs with this tape jammed in the mechanism. It will also dirty the heads with the shedding oxide.

Incorrect tape or old Roland Tape loops can cause low echo output, tape jamming, distorted echo output, little or no self oscillation, incorrect tone and excessive head wear.

Over 90% of the repairs that come in to our workshop are due to faulty tape loops that were made with incorrect tape or old Roland tape stock.

If your tape echo has had any of this tape installed previously we recommend cleaning the heads with 99% Isopropyl alcohol and in some cases your heads will need to be polished to remove the thin layer of baked on oxide. We have a youtube video on how to polish the heads.
